What is OpenClaw and what can I use it for on a VPS?

OpenClaw is a self-hosted AI assistant platform designed to run real agent-style workloads, such as automating browser tasks, running shell commands, managing files, and integrating with chat apps like WhatsApp, Telegram, Discord, Slack, and more. When installed on a VPS, it can act as a 24/7 automation hub for things like research, reporting, personal productivity, customer support helpers, and custom internal tools that operate through natural language instructions.

Why should I run OpenClaw on a VPS instead of my own computer?

Running OpenClaw on a VPS keeps your AI agent always online without relying on your personal machine being powered on or connected. A VPS also isolates the agent from your personal desktop environment, which is important because OpenClaw can access files, networks, and tools; placing it on a dedicated server helps reduce risk while still giving it the power and connectivity it needs. In addition, a VPS gives you predictable resources and a stable network connection, which improves reliability for long-running automations and multi-channel messaging.

How much control and customization do I get when hosting OpenClaw on a VPS?

On a VPS you typically get full root access, so you can configure OpenClaw exactly how you want: adjust system limits, install additional tools or CLIs, and manage environment variables and secrets. You can choose which chat channels to enable, which LLM providers to connect (e.g., Claude, GPT, Gemini, local models), and how much filesystem or shell access to allow. You can also manage skills and plugins yourself, review their code, and set up your own security rules such as firewalls, allowlists, or sandboxing where appropriate.

How does a VPS affect OpenClaw's performance, scalability, and reliability?

A VPS allows you to choose CPU, RAM, and storage sized to your OpenClaw workloads, so you can start small and scale up as your automations or number of connected users grow. Dedicated resources and a data-center network typically provide lower latency to LLM APIs and messaging platforms, making responses faster and more consistent. With proper setup, you can also enable monitoring, automatic restarts, and backups on the VPS, which greatly improves reliability for an agent that is meant to run unattended around the clock.
